Emotional Wellbeing Begins in the Body

At Senses, we believe emotional wellbeing begins in the body.

In a culture shaped by speed, productivity, and chronic stress, many people begin to lose connection with the body’s subtle

language — sensation, breath, and the signals that support balance and resilience.

Experiences such as trauma, burnout, and life transitions leave lasting imprints within the nervous system, shaping how we relate to ourselves, to others, and to the world around us.

Somatic work restores connection by bringing attention back to the body’s lived experience — breath, sensation, movement, rhythm, and nervous system response.

When the body feels supported and safe enough to soften, space opens for greater clarity, emotional integration, and a more grounded sense of wellbeing.

Somatic Therapy

At the heart of Senses is one-to-one

somatic work.

Private sessions and intensive containers offer individualized support for experiences such as trauma recovery, addiction recovery, burnout, chronic stress, life transitions, and the patterns that shape our emotional and relational lives.

These sessions are collaborative and body-centered, drawing from somatic psychology, nervous system awareness, and embodied presence.

The work unfolds slowly and relationally — grounded in curiosity, care, and the understanding that meaningful change emerges through compassionate presence rather than performance.
